Lund Univ. (Sweden). Malmo School of Education. – 1994
The project group, "Preparedness for Peace," does research and development work on peace education and related aspects of internationalizing of school teaching. This miniprint lists 135 reports and miniprints from work published during the years 1990-1993, and includes reports and miniprints related to the work of the PEC (Peace…

Lund Univ. (Sweden). Malmo School of Education. – 1995
The project group "Preparedness for Peace" conducts research and development work on peace education and related aspects of the internationalization of teaching. This bibliography gives examples of reports and miniprints from this work and some related earlier projects of the Malmo School of Education in Sweden. The list also includes…

Stilwell, Neil C. – 1988
This ERIC resource guide of current materials and resources provides assistance for classroom teachers and curriculum writers in the development of educational strategies for teaching about the culture, the history, and the issues confronting the nations of Western Europe. The ERIC resources include abstracts of 13 documents and 14 articles. In…

Chicago Univ., IL. Chapin Hall Center for Children. – 2001
This guide chronicles the ongoing work and writings of the Chapin Hall Center for children at the University of Chicago, a policy research center dedicated to bringing sound information, rigorous analyses, innovative ideas, and an independent, multidisciplinary perspective to bear on policies and programs affecting children.
